Mona Impact Grant — Mona | Access to affordable loans & grants for all entrepreneurs We are awarding $5,000 for one small business making a real impact on the lives of their community members. $5,000 to fuel your mission and amplify your impact This grant is unrestricted, flexible funding to use where you need it most.
Whether it's hiring support to expand your capacity, investing in equipment or inventory, launching an initiative you've been planning, or giving yourself the financial breathing room to focus on growth – you decide how to put this money to work. We trust you to know what your business and community need. Let us know how $5,000 will help you do more of what's already working or take the next step you've been waiting to take.
To enter, your business should: Be a for-profit or non-profit entity based in the United States Have 30 or fewer full-time employees Have earned less than $5 million in revenue in 2025 Here’s what to expect throughout the grant cycle: Kickoff : February 4, 2026 Submission deadline : March 31, 2026 at 11:59pm EST Winners notified : Between April 13, 2026 and April 24, 2026 Read the full rules & terms here .

Frequently asked questions You are eligible to apply for the Mona Impact Grant if: +You own or are authorized to represent a for-profit or non-profit organization based in the United States +Your organization has 30 or fewer full-time employees +Your organization had less than $5 million in gross revenue in 2025 We encourage applications from a diverse array of small businesses in terms of industry, region, and type of impact created.
Hope you’ll apply! When is the application deadline? The submission deadline for the Mona Impact Grant is March 31, 2026 at 11:59pm EST.
What can the funding be used for? The award funding can be used for any legitimate organizational purposes that you outline in your grant application. Strong applicants will demonstrate how their use of the funding will advance the impact they make in their communities.
How is the winner selected? Our panel of external judges will review each application carefully and evaluate using the following criteria: +Purpose & Vision: Clarity of the organization’s mission, the problem it addresses, and how effectively its story and goals are communicated. + Community Impact: The organization’s demonstrated impact on the community or population it serves.
+ Impact of the Award: The extent to which receiving the award would meaningfully advance the organization’s work, team capacity, or community impact. Will all entrants be notified, and how? Yes – all entrants will be notified about their status with correspondence to the email they include in their application.
